This year 96.94 per cent students have passed Maha 10th Results 2022. This year girls have performed better than boys. The overall pass percentage of girls is 97.96% and for boys pass percentage is 96.06 percent. As per the details shared, among those who passed, 6,50,791 students passed with distinction whereas 5,70,027 secured first division and 2,58,027 got second division and 45,170 have secured third division in the Maharashtra SSC result.

According to the board, the overall pass percentage was 99%, with the Konkan region achieving 100%. Meanwhile, Nagpur recorded the lowest passing percentage at 99.84%.
A total of 1,04,633 candidates received over 90%. An official stated that 82,802 repeaters registered for the evaluation this year, and of these, 74,618 passed, which is 90.25%, adding that 957 students scored 100%.
15,75,806 students registered for the board, but of these, 15,75,752 students submitted marks, of which 15,74,994 passed. “We passed at 99%, which is 4.65% more than last year,” said board chairman Dinkar Patil. Girls passed the test at a rate of 99.96%, boys at 99.94% and differently-abled students at 97.84%.

Maharashtra SSC Result 2020
Maharashtra State Board of Secondary and Higher Education (MSBSHE) declared the Maharashtra SSC or Class 10 board exam results on 29th July 2020 on its official website. A total of 93.32% of students passed the examination. A total of 17,65,898 candidates registered for the Secondary School Certificate examinations in 2020.
Among the nine divisions, Konkan topped the list with 98.77 per cent, while Aurangabad division was at the bottom with 92 per cent, said Shakuntale Kale, Chairperson of MSBSHSE.
